Data lead time
Data lead-time means the time which is needed to transfer the data from the
incoming 2M data interface of ACL2i to the outgoing 2M data interface of
DNT2Mi-fp at the other end of the line.
The lead-time of the data from ACL2i to DNT2Mi-fp depends on the line rate
selected as follows:
